[asterisk-commits] mmichelson: branch group/pimp_my_sip r380101 - in /team/group/pimp_my_sip: in...

SVN commits to the Asterisk project asterisk-commits at lists.digium.com
Fri Jan 25 10:51:26 CST 2013


Author: mmichelson
Date: Fri Jan 25 10:51:22 2013
New Revision: 380101

URL: http://svnview.digium.com/svn/asterisk?view=rev&rev=380101
Log:
Streamline the way endpoint name is retrieved.

The "name" field of the endpoint was not being set
as expected, and it's not really the way that the
endpoint name should be retrieved anyway. So I removed
the field altogether and have switched to using
ast_sorcery_object_get_id() to get the endpoint name.


Modified:
    team/group/pimp_my_sip/include/asterisk/res_sip.h
    team/group/pimp_my_sip/res/res_sip.c
    team/group/pimp_my_sip/res/res_sip_endpoint_identifier_user.c

Modified: team/group/pimp_my_sip/include/asterisk/res_sip.h
URL: http://svnview.digium.com/svn/asterisk/team/group/pimp_my_sip/include/asterisk/res_sip.h?view=diff&rev=380101&r1=380100&r2=380101
==============================================================================
--- team/group/pimp_my_sip/include/asterisk/res_sip.h (original)
+++ team/group/pimp_my_sip/include/asterisk/res_sip.h Fri Jan 25 10:51:22 2013
@@ -144,8 +144,6 @@
 struct ast_sip_endpoint {
 	SORCERY_OBJECT(details);
 	AST_DECLARE_STRING_FIELDS(
-		/*! Name of the endpoint */
-		AST_STRING_FIELD(name);
 		/*! Context to send incoming calls to */
 		AST_STRING_FIELD(context);
 	);

Modified: team/group/pimp_my_sip/res/res_sip.c
URL: http://svnview.digium.com/svn/asterisk/team/group/pimp_my_sip/res/res_sip.c?view=diff&rev=380101&r1=380100&r2=380101
==============================================================================
--- team/group/pimp_my_sip/res/res_sip.c (original)
+++ team/group/pimp_my_sip/res/res_sip.c Fri Jan 25 10:51:22 2013
@@ -268,7 +268,6 @@
 		ao2_cleanup(endpoint);
 		return NULL;
 	}
-	ast_string_field_set(endpoint, name, name);
 	return endpoint;
 }
 

Modified: team/group/pimp_my_sip/res/res_sip_endpoint_identifier_user.c
URL: http://svnview.digium.com/svn/asterisk/team/group/pimp_my_sip/res/res_sip_endpoint_identifier_user.c?view=diff&rev=380101&r1=380100&r2=380101
==============================================================================
--- team/group/pimp_my_sip/res/res_sip_endpoint_identifier_user.c (original)
+++ team/group/pimp_my_sip/res/res_sip_endpoint_identifier_user.c Fri Jan 25 10:51:22 2013
@@ -50,7 +50,7 @@
 	}
 	endpoint = ast_sorcery_retrieve_by_id(ast_sip_get_sorcery(), "endpoint", endpoint_name);
 	if (endpoint) {
-		ast_debug(3, "Retrieved endpoint %s\n", endpoint->name);
+		ast_debug(3, "Retrieved endpoint %s\n", ast_sorcery_object_get_id(endpoint));
 	}
 	return endpoint;
 }




More information about the asterisk-commits mailing list